About this place

The San Marcos Convent, originally built in the 16th century, stands as a magnificent testament to León's architectural heritage. This former monastery, now a Parador, showcases an impressive blend of Gothic and Renaissance styles. Visitors are often captivated by its intricate façade and the stunning cloister, which reflect the artistry of the era. The convent's historical significance as a pilgrimage site adds to its allure, making it a focal point for both tourists and locals alike. Inside, the convent houses a remarkable collection of art and artifacts, including religious paintings and sculptures that narrate the rich spiritual history of the region. The grand interiors, adorned with beautiful ceilings and ornate details, invite guests to explore the serene atmosphere that once served as a refuge for pilgrims.
